DESCRIPTION = '''
JudgeLRM
This Space demonstrates the JudgeLRM model, designed to evaluate the quality of two AI assistant responses. JudgeLRM is a family of judgment-oriented LLMs trained using reinforcement learning (RL) with judge-wise, outcome-driven rewards. JudgeLRM models consistently outperform both SFT-tuned and state-of-the-art reasoning models. Notably, JudgeLRM-3B surpasses GPT-4, and JudgeLRM-7B outperforms DeepSeek-R1 by 2.79\% in F1 score, particularly excelling in judge tasks requiring deep reasoning.
Enter an instruction and two responses, and the model will think, reason and score them on a scale of 1-10 (higher is better).
You can also select Hugging Face models to automatically generate responses for evaluation.
'''

# Build prompt
prompt = """<|im_start|>system\nYou are a helpful assistant. The assistant first performs a detailed, step-by-step reasoning process in its mind and then provides the user with the answer. The reasoning process and answer are enclosed within and tags, respectively, i.e., detailed reasoning process here, explaining each step of your evaluation for both assistants answer here . Now the user asks you to judge the performance of two AI assistants in response to the question. Score assistants 1-10 (higher=better). Criteria includes helpfulness, relevance, accuracy, and level of detail. Avoid order, length, style or other bias. After thinking, when you finally reach a conclusion, clearly provide your evaluation scores within tags, i.e. for example,35\n<|im_end|>\n<|im_start|>user\n[Question]\n{question}\n\n[Assistant 1's Answer]\n{answer_1}\n\n[Assistant 2's Answer]\n{answer_2}\n<|im_end|>\n<|im_start|>assistant\n"""
formatted_prompt = prompt.format(question=instruction, answer_1=response1, answer_2=response2)
